The Most OP Weapons in PUBG Mobile Version 3.0

As we slowly approach the next big PUBG Mobile Version 3.1 update and the 6th Anniversary celebration of the game’s release, we’ll soon see a brand new meta with the addition of a new gun, event, and new features.

But right now, PUBG Mobile is still experiencing the effects of its latest 3.0 update and there are some changes to the latest meta. So today, we’ll break down some of the best weapons in PUBG Mobile in Ver 3.0!

5.56mm Assault Rifles

If you’re looking for the most dominant weapons in the game, the 5.56mm assault rifle is your best bet. Ever since launch 5.56mm assault rifles have been the most consistent performers, especially for mid-range encounters.

While it is possible to use them in long-range situations, in version 3.0, there’s a better option in long-range firefights. Here are the top 5.56mm assault rifles in the game right now –

SCAR-L

The first weapon to top the list is the SCAR-L, one of the most reliable assault rifles in the category. What makes the SCAR-L such a great weapon is its base recoil control and fairly consistent bullet spread.

This makes it much easier to land shots, even if you haven’t kitted out the gun with attachments. It was a close competition between the SCAR-L and the trusty M416 but the SCAR-L, while not as stable as a fully kitted-out M416, has a much lower barrier to entry.

Overall, a remarkable and trustworthy rifle for most encounters.

M416

The M416 assault rifle is still one of the best in the category, specifically for its wide variety of attachment support and incredibly stable recoil control. Especially once you’ve got a bunch of attachments, the gun’s stability is top-tier.

However, to truly make it shine, you’ll need to have some crazy luck with attachments, and since not every match guarantees you get the attachments you need, the SCAR-L retains the top spot.

The RNG for attachments is a bit too unpredictable to ensure consistent performance every match.

Bolt-Action Sniper Rifles

PUBG Mobile Version 3.0 brought some buffs to the bolt-action sniper rifle weapon category which has improved its viability in the game. While it’s still a long shot from being the majority of players’ favorites, the buffs it’s received make it more reliable than in previous versions of PUBG Mobile.

The buff improved armor penetration leading to a faster time to kill, and also allowed bullets to penetrate through a player and hit another player within the shot’s trajectory.

M24

Among the available sniper rifles, we think the M24 is the more reliable option. There are only 5 options for bolt-action snipers in the game and two of them are airdrop-only weapons.

Of the other three available snipers, the M24 has the highest raw power, range, and recoil control at the cost of reload speed and fire rate. In most cases, you’d pair an M24 with a submachine gun or assault rifle for close-mid-range encounters so the slower rate of fire and reload speed aren’t a big deal.

The M24’s long range, high damage, and excellent recoil control make it the top sniper, especially with the new buffs.

7.62mm Assault Rifles

While 5.56mm assault rifles prioritize recoil control and stability, 7.62mm assault rifles have incredible raw stopping power. If you prioritize power over stability, this is the right option for you.

Honey Badger

The Honey Badger is one of the best 7.62mm assault rifles in the game for excellent high damage and relatively low recoil for a gun in this category. It works well even without any attachments so it’s an overall dependable weapon.

However, the problem is the Honey Badger is only limited to the Livik and Erangel maps.

AKM

If you can’t get your hands on a Honey Badger, the AKM is the next best weapon in the category. The AKM specializes in close-mid-range encounters with extremely high damage, one of the highest in the entire assault rifle weapon class.

But this comes at a heavy cost with an unpredictable spread pattern and high recoil. Plus, the AKM doesn’t allow that many attachments which makes it less versatile than other assault rifles.

Submachine Guns

Vector

The Vector submachine gun is a top choice to handle close-quarters combat and has been a staple for PUBG Mobile players for a while now. Its incredibly fast rate of fire paired with a consistent and concentrated bullet spread makes it easy to mow down enemy combatants.

But you’re not going to use this for even mid-range encounters as damage falls off quite heavily at longer ranges. Plus with a high rate of fire, you’re burning through rounds fast so you need to get an extended mag to keep it viable.
